843957 2009-12-29 21:01:00 Go back to that drivers site, click on the download link. SELECT the 2nd option. Download via your internet browser, then it may work. Then install/run it. The file you download is R118968.exe

As it says after you download this file

Hard Drive Installation (via WinZip) with Setup.exe File for R118968.EXE

Download

1.Click Download Now, to download the file.
2.When the File Download window appears, click Save (Windows XP
users will click Save) this program to disk and click OK. The Save In:
window appears.
3.From the Save In: field, click the down arrow then click to
select Desktop and click Save. The file will download to your desktop.
4.If the Download Complete window appears, click Close. The file
icon appears on your desktop.

Install

1.Double-click the new icon on the desktop labeled R118968.EXE.
2.The Self-Extracting window appears and prompts you to extract or
unzip to C:\DELL\DRIVERS\R118968. Write down this path so the executable (I.e.
Setup.exe) file can be found later.
3.The Self-Extractor window appears.
4.Click OK.
5.After completing the file extraction, if the Self-Extractor
window is still open, close it.
6.Click the Start button and then click Run.
7.Type C:\DELL\DRIVERS\R118968 in the Open textbox and then click OK.
8.Follow the on-screen installation instructions.
